The Carolina Panthers are one of the hottest teams in the NFL right now. The Panthers are on a two-game winning streak.

Today, the Carolina Panthers face the Kansas City Chiefs (6-2). Although Kansas City has a better record, Carolina remains the favorite to win this game. According to ESPN’s Football Power Index, the Panthers have a 62.3% chance of winning today’s game.

Both teams rely on the running game a great deal. The interesting thing about Kansas City is their use of Spencer Ware. Ware can do it all. He can run very well and catch passes out of the backfield just as good as any wide receiver.

The Carolina Panthers will have their hands full with him. Luke Kuechley and company must do a good job shutting down the run since this is the heart and soul of the Chiefs’ offense. On the other side of the ball, the Panthers will play without offensive tackle Michael Oher today. Their running game might take a hit with Oher out. His blocking is vital to Carolina’s rushing success.
